Demand for heavy-duty bags and sacks in Japan is projected to increase from USD 731.4 million in 2025 to approximately USD 990.1 million by 2035, expanding at a CAGR of 3.1%. Growth is supported by sustained demand for strong, durable packaging solutions across agriculture, construction, chemicals, logistics, and food packaging sectors. As Japan’s industrial base evolves and sustainability initiatives strengthen, heavy-duty bags and sacks are increasingly positioned as cost-effective, high-performance solutions for bulk storage and transportation. Innovation in recyclable, biodegradable, and lightweight materials is further shaping long-term market expansion.

  • Market value in 2025 USD 731.4 million
  • Forecast value in 2035 USD 990.1 million
  • CAGR (2025–2035) 3.1%
  • Leading product type Open Mouth Bags (25%)
  • Leading end-use segment Food Packaging (35%)
  • Fastest-growing region Kyushu & Okinawa (3.8% CAGR)
  • Key regions covered Kyushu & Okinawa, Kanto, Kinki, Chubu, Tohoku, Rest of Japan
  • Top players Mondi Group, Berry Global, Inc., LC Packaging International BV, Muscat Polymers Pvt. Ltd., Al-Tawfiq Company, Inteplast Group

Market Momentum (2025–2035 Outlook)

Between 2025 and 2030, the industry is expected to grow from USD 731.4 million to USD 851.0 million, adding USD 119.6 million. This phase reflects rising demand from construction, logistics, and agriculture sectors, supported by improvements in material durability and sustainability. From 2030 to 2035, demand will expand further from USD 851.0 million to USD 990.1 million, contributing an additional USD 139.1 million. Despite market maturity, ongoing adoption of eco-conscious materials, recycling practices, and high-performance packaging formats will sustain industry momentum.

Why Demand is Growing in Japan

Heavy-duty bags and sacks are increasingly essential in Japan due to their ability to handle heavier loads and withstand harsh handling conditions. Industries including agriculture, chemicals, construction, and manufacturing depend on reliable packaging to transport bulk commodities safely and efficiently. Japan’s emphasis on logistics efficiency, high productivity, and optimized storage solutions makes durable sacks particularly attractive. Technological upgrades in woven fabrics, laminated films, reinforced closures, and moisture-resistant materials enhance durability while reducing lifecycle costs. Sustainability pressures are also reshaping the industry. Companies are transitioning toward recyclable and reusable sack formats to comply with environmental standards and reduce waste.

Why Open Mouth Bags Lead

Open mouth bags account for 25% of total demand, supported by their ease of filling, adaptability across industries, and reliable protection during storage and transport. Their compatibility with food, agriculture, and chemical packaging enhances their position as the dominant format. Durability, cost-efficiency, and flexibility make them suitable for bulk material handling across Japan’s industrial sectors.

Why Food Packaging Drives Demand

Food packaging represents 35% of demand, reflecting Japan’s reliance on secure and hygienic bulk storage for food products. Heavy-duty bags are essential for maintaining freshness, ensuring safe transport, and handling high-volume materials efficiently. As packaged and processed food consumption rises, the requirement for strong, efficient, and sustainable packaging solutions continues to strengthen.

  • Kyushu & Okinawa (3.8%): Strong agricultural activity and expanding logistics infrastructure drive the highest regional growth.
  • Kanto (3.5%): Japan’s economic hub supports packaging demand across manufacturing, retail, and e-commerce sectors.
  • Kinki (3.1%): Industrial expansion in automotive, chemicals, and food processing sustains steady growth.
  • Chubu (2.7%): Manufacturing and automotive production contribute to moderate but stable demand.
  • Tohoku (2.4%) & Rest of Japan (2.3%): Gradual modernization of agriculture and manufacturing supports consistent regional adoption.

Competitive Landscape

Demand for heavy-duty bags and sacks in Japan is supported by global and regional manufacturers offering specialized high-strength packaging solutions.

Mondi Group is a leading provider with an estimated share of approximately 30.0%, offering durable industrial sack solutions. Other significant participants include:

  • Berry Global, Inc.
  • LC Packaging International BV
  • Muscat Polymers Pvt. Ltd.
  • Al-Tawfiq Company
  • Inteplast Group

Competition centers on product durability, sustainability compliance, cost efficiency, and material innovation.
